Millgrove Road Bridge, Spanning Little Miami Scenic River at County Road 38, Morrow, Warren County, OH

Millgrove Road Bridge, Spanning Little Miami Scenic River at County Ro...

Significance: Millgrove Road Bridge is one of ten Baltimore through trusses remaining in Ohio. It was fabricated and erected by the Toledo Bridge Company of Toledo, Ohio. Survey number: HAER OH-37
